.003+3.7x=x^2
We move all terms to the left:
.003+3.7x-(x^2)=0
determiningTheFunctionDomain -x^2+3.7x+.003=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-1x^2+3.7x+0.003=0
a = -1; b = 3.7; c = +0.003;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= 3.72-4·(-1)·0.003
Δ = 13.702
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$$x_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(3.7)-\sqrt{13.702}}{2*-1}=\frac{-3.7-\sqrt{13.702}}{-2} $$x_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(3.7)+\sqrt{13.702}}{2*-1}=\frac{-3.7+\sqrt{13.702}}{-2} $
